本篇文章給大家談?wù)勈裁唇羞壿嫵绦蛟O(shè)計,以及邏輯與程序?qū)?yīng)的知識點,希望對各位有所幫助,不要忘了收藏本站喔。
本文目錄一覽:
- 1、什么是程序設(shè)計?
- 2、什么是程序設(shè)計
- 3、程序設(shè)計的基本概念
- 4、計算機程序設(shè)計是什么意思?
- 5、什么是邏輯設(shè)計和物理設(shè)計,兩者的區(qū)別什么?
什么是程序設(shè)計?
1、程序設(shè)計是給出解決特定問題程序的過程,是軟件構(gòu)造活動中的重要組成部分。程序設(shè)計往往以某種程序設(shè)計語言為工具,給出這種語言下的程序。程序設(shè)計過程應(yīng)當包括分析、設(shè)計、編碼、測試、排錯等不同階段。任何設(shè)計活動都是在各種約束條件和相互矛盾的需求之間尋求一種平衡,程序設(shè)計也不例外。
2、程序設(shè)計(Programming)是給出解決特定問題程序的過程,是軟件構(gòu)造活動中的重要組成部分。程序設(shè)計往往以某種程序設(shè)計語言為工具,給出這種語言下的程序。程序設(shè)計過程應(yīng)當包括分析、設(shè)計、編碼、測試、排錯等不同階段。專業(yè)的程序設(shè)計人員常被稱為程序員。
3、程序設(shè)計是指從確定任務(wù)到得到結(jié)果,寫出文檔的全過程。
什么是程序設(shè)計
1、計算機解決問題的過程是:分析問題、設(shè)計算法、編寫程序、調(diào)試運行、檢測結(jié)果。計算機解決問題的過程也是程序設(shè)計的過程。程序設(shè)計是運用計算機解決問題的一種方式,有些問題,如:數(shù)值、邏輯等問題適合于通過程序的方式解決。
2、計算機程序設(shè)計是指通過編寫、組織和調(diào)試一系列指令和算法來實現(xiàn)特定功能的過程。它是計算機科學(xué)的重要組成部分,旨在解決問題并自動化任務(wù)。程序設(shè)計需要考慮問題的分析與抽象、算法設(shè)計、編程語言的選擇與使用、代碼的實現(xiàn)和調(diào)試等方面。
3、計算機程序設(shè)計是給出解決特定問題程序的過程,是軟件構(gòu)造活動中的重要組成部分。程序設(shè)計往往以某種程序設(shè)計語言為工具,給出這種語言下的程序。程序設(shè)計過程應(yīng)當包括分析、設(shè)計、編碼、測試、排錯等不同階段。專業(yè)的程序設(shè)計人員常被稱為程序員。
4、設(shè)計程序是指對產(chǎn)品設(shè)計工作步驟、順序和內(nèi)容的規(guī)定。我國一般企業(yè)規(guī)定產(chǎn)品設(shè)計有6個階段,14個程序。
5、計算機程序設(shè)計是指通過編寫一系列指令或代碼,以實現(xiàn)特定功能或解決問題的過程。它是計算機科學(xué)的重要分支,涉及到算法設(shè)計、數(shù)據(jù)結(jié)構(gòu)、編程語言等方面的知識。在計算機程序設(shè)計中,首先需要明確問題的需求和目標,然后進行算法設(shè)計,即確定解決問題的步驟和方法。
6、性質(zhì)不同 軟件開發(fā):是根據(jù)用戶要求建造出軟件系統(tǒng)或者系統(tǒng)中的軟件部分的過程。程序設(shè)計:是給出解決特定問題程序的過程,是軟件構(gòu)造活動中的重要組成部分。包括內(nèi)容不同 軟件開發(fā):包括需求捕捉、需求分析、設(shè)計、實現(xiàn)和測試的系統(tǒng)工程。
程序設(shè)計的基本概念
程序設(shè)計的基本概念有程序、數(shù)據(jù)、子程序、子例程、協(xié)同例程、模塊以及順序性、并發(fā)性、并行性、和分布性等。程序是程序設(shè)計中最為基本的概念,子程序和協(xié)同例程都是為了便于進行程序設(shè)計而建立的程序設(shè)計基本單位,順序性、并發(fā)性、并行性和分布性反映程序的內(nèi)在特性。程序設(shè)計規(guī)范是進行程序設(shè)計的具體規(guī)定。
程序設(shè)計是程序設(shè)計的中文縮寫,就是讓計算機代碼解決一個問題,對某個計算系統(tǒng)指定一定的操作方式,從而使計算系統(tǒng)按照該方式進行計算,并最終得到相應(yīng)的過程結(jié)果。本文將深入探究程序設(shè)計的基本概念,幫助讀者更好地了解該領(lǐng)域。
程序設(shè)計的基本概念是指在進行軟件開發(fā)過程中,需要遵循的一系列基本原則和概念,包括但不限于算法、數(shù)據(jù)結(jié)構(gòu)、編程語言、軟件開發(fā)過程等。算法是程序設(shè)計的核心,它描述了解決問題的具體步驟。一個優(yōu)秀的算法應(yīng)該具備高效性、正確性和可讀性。
面向?qū)ο蟪绦蛟O(shè)計中的概念主要包括:對象、類、數(shù)據(jù)抽象、繼承、動態(tài)綁定、數(shù)據(jù)封裝、多態(tài)性、消息傳遞。通過這些概念面向?qū)ο蟮乃枷氲玫搅司唧w的體現(xiàn)。1)對象 對象是運行期的基本實體,它是一個封裝了數(shù)據(jù)和操作這些數(shù)據(jù)的代碼的邏輯實體。2)類 類是具有相同類型的對象的抽象。
研究程序設(shè)計的理論基礎(chǔ)、基本原則和一般方法的一種理論。是計算機軟件工程學(xué)的基礎(chǔ)。程序設(shè)計的基本過程是:對待解決的問題進行分析,定義用戶需求,描述數(shù)據(jù)和加工過程,再把這種描述細化、編碼,轉(zhuǎn)換成計算機可以接受的表示形式。
計算機程序設(shè)計是什么意思?
計算機程序(英語:Computer program),也稱為軟件(英語:software),簡稱程序(英語:Program)是指一組指示計算機或其他具有信息處理能力裝置每一步動作的指令,通常用某種程序設(shè)計語言編寫,運行于某種目標體系結(jié)構(gòu)上。
計算機程序設(shè)計是給出解決特定問題程序的過程,是軟件構(gòu)造活動中的重要組成部分。程序設(shè)計往往以某種程序設(shè)計語言為工具,給出這種語言下的程序。程序設(shè)計過程應(yīng)當包括分析、設(shè)計、編碼、測試、排錯等不同階段。專業(yè)的程序設(shè)計人員常被稱為程序員。
程序設(shè)計(Programming)是給出解決特定問題程序的過程,是軟件構(gòu)造活動中的重要組成部分。程序設(shè)計往往以某種程序設(shè)計語言為工具,給出這種語言下的程序。程序設(shè)計過程應(yīng)當包括分析、設(shè)計、編碼、測試、排錯等不同階段。專業(yè)的程序設(shè)計人員常被稱為程序員。
計算機程序設(shè)計是指通過編寫、組織和調(diào)試一系列指令和算法來實現(xiàn)特定功能的過程。它是計算機科學(xué)的重要組成部分,旨在解決問題并自動化任務(wù)。程序設(shè)計需要考慮問題的分析與抽象、算法設(shè)計、編程語言的選擇與使用、代碼的實現(xiàn)和調(diào)試等方面。
計算機程序設(shè)計是指通過編寫一系列指令或代碼,以實現(xiàn)特定功能或解決問題的過程。它是計算機科學(xué)的重要分支,涉及到算法設(shè)計、數(shù)據(jù)結(jié)構(gòu)、編程語言等方面的知識。在計算機程序設(shè)計中,首先需要明確問題的需求和目標,然后進行算法設(shè)計,即確定解決問題的步驟和方法。
程序是為實現(xiàn)特定目標或解決特定問題而用計算機語言編寫的命令序列的***。程序設(shè)計是給出解決特定問題程序的過程,是軟件構(gòu)造活動中的重要組成部分。如需學(xué)習(xí)程序和程序設(shè)計推薦選擇達內(nèi)教育。程序是為實現(xiàn)預(yù)期目的而進行操作的一系列語句和指令。一般分為系統(tǒng)程序和應(yīng)用程序兩大類。
什么是邏輯設(shè)計和物理設(shè)計,兩者的區(qū)別什么?
物理設(shè)計是對給定的邏輯數(shù)據(jù)模型配置一個最適合應(yīng)用環(huán)境的物理結(jié)構(gòu)。 物理設(shè)計的輸入要素包括:模式和子模式、物理設(shè)計指南、硬件特性、OS和DBMS的約束、運行要求等。 物理設(shè)計的輸出信息主要是物理數(shù)據(jù)庫結(jié)構(gòu)說明書。其內(nèi)容包括物理數(shù)據(jù)庫結(jié)構(gòu)、存儲記錄格式、存儲記錄位置分配及訪問方法等。
首先,邏輯設(shè)計和物理設(shè)計都是數(shù)據(jù)庫應(yīng)用系統(tǒng)的開發(fā)階段。而這個階段是一個從抽象到具體的過程,所以顯然物理設(shè)計要比邏輯設(shè)計具體。邏輯設(shè)計階段的主要目標是把概念模型轉(zhuǎn)換為具體計算機上DBMS(管理信息系統(tǒng))所支持的結(jié)構(gòu)數(shù)據(jù)模型。邏輯設(shè)計的輸入要素包括:概念模式、用戶需求、約束條件、選用的DBMS的特性。
邏輯設(shè)計是通過輸入條件和需要的輸出結(jié)果,對單元電路(與門、或門、非門)進行優(yōu)化組合,使其滿足輸入輸出條件的設(shè)計;物理設(shè)計就是將邏輯設(shè)計的成果進行有形的組合,使其實現(xiàn)有效的使用。
如有的話),分析應(yīng)用系統(tǒng)的合理的結(jié)構(gòu)框架(包括業(yè)務(wù)流程、業(yè)務(wù)邏輯、物理實現(xiàn))。邏輯設(shè)計主要考慮應(yīng)用的邏輯結(jié)構(gòu)和邏輯流程,等等,不考慮底層的物理實現(xiàn)(軟硬件和網(wǎng)絡(luò))。物理設(shè)計在邏輯設(shè)計后做,主要是考慮提供什么樣的軟硬件和網(wǎng)絡(luò)等設(shè)施來實現(xiàn)一個解決方案。
物理結(jié)構(gòu)設(shè)計——指的是根據(jù)數(shù)據(jù)庫的邏輯結(jié)構(gòu)來選定RDBMS(如Oracle、Sybase等),并設(shè)計和實施數(shù)據(jù)庫的存儲結(jié)構(gòu)、存取方式等。確定數(shù)據(jù)庫的物理結(jié)構(gòu)包含下面四方面的內(nèi)容:確定數(shù)據(jù)的存儲結(jié)構(gòu);設(shè)計數(shù)據(jù)的存取路徑;確定數(shù)據(jù)的存放位置;確定系統(tǒng)配置。
邏輯設(shè)計就是把一種***、規(guī)劃、設(shè)想通過視覺的形式通過概念、判斷、推理、論證來理解和區(qū)分客觀世界的思維傳達出來的活動過程。邏輯設(shè)計比物理設(shè)計更理論化和抽象化,關(guān)注對象之間的邏輯關(guān)系,提供了更多系統(tǒng)和子系統(tǒng)的詳細描述。
什么叫邏輯程序設(shè)計的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于邏輯與程序、什么叫邏輯程序設(shè)計的信息別忘了在本站進行查找喔。